Reuters: Tesla plans to produce a new car in the middle of next year

2024-01-24 12:01:26

Reuters quoted sources in the automobile industry as saying that the American company Tesla is planning to produce a new car next year.

The electric car maker has informed its suppliers that it wants to start production of a new car codenamed “Redwood” in mid-2025.

The sources confirmed that the car will be a small crossover, and that Tesla estimated the weekly production volume at 10,000 cars.

According to other sources, Tesla has begun dismantling a Honda Civic to study how to make inexpensive cars.

These sources added that the engineering of the next generation of car construction at the American company, which is internally called “NV9X,” will include two or more models.

Tesla CEO Elon Musk had previously promised in 2020 to build a car worth $25,000, but the plan was later postponed.

The price of the company’s cheapest car, the Model 3, in the United States is $38,990.
